/**
* Determines if two event types are the same, including namespaces.
* @param given - The given event type. This will be compared
* against the expected type.
* @param expected - The expected event type.
* @returns True if the given type matches the expected type.
*/
function isEventTypeSame(given, expected) {
if (typeof given === "string") {
if (typeof expected === "string") {
return expected === given;
} else {
return expected.matches(given);
}
} else {
if (typeof expected === "string") {
return given.matches(expected);
} else {
const expectedNs = expected;
const givenNs = given;
return expectedNs.matches(givenNs.name) || (0, _utilities.isProvided)(givenNs.altName) && expectedNs.matches(givenNs.altName);
}
}
}
